树莓派没有硬盘,取而代之的是TF卡。只需一个电源一张TF卡即可启动树莓派。

一、下载树莓派系统

树莓派官网下载地址: http://www.raspberrypi.org/downloads

(可下载最新的 Raspbian 树莓派系统也可以在我们公司wiki上面下载我们配置过的系统)

二、格式化SD卡

插上 SD 卡到电脑,使用SDFormatter.exe软件格式化 SD 卡。

三、烧写树莓系统

用Win32DiskImager.exe烧写镜像。选择要烧写的镜像,点击“Write”进行烧写。

四、启动树莓派

烧写完后把 SD 卡插入树莓派即可运行。 树莓派raspbian系统pi 用户密码默认为raspberry ;root 权限密码为raspberry。

启动图形界面命令

1 startx

重启

1 sudo reboot

关机

1 sudo poweroff

五、备份树莓派系统

有的时候想装win10 、ubuntu 、kodi等等系统玩玩,但是只有一张卡,又想保留现在的系统,那么现在教你一个方法,就是备份现在的系统,其实很简单。看到这个图想必大家都明白了。先新建一个空白的.img后缀的文件,然后选择直接read就可以备份系统了,到时再重装就可以恢复了。

六、切换树莓派的镜像源(可以加速软件的下载)

apt-get的速度当然是越快越好了,但是有些时候就是会出现10KB/s甚至更少的速度
究其原因,是因为官方放在Raspbian里的软件源地址,其实只是一个跳转入口。
这个入口根据负载均衡和地理位置考虑,将用户301送到合适的镜像站
但是跳转既然是机器做的,就不可能100%合适和可靠。别说慢了,偶尔down都有可能。我昨天早晨还刚撞到一次清华的服务器停机了一会儿……
碰到这种郁闷情况,可以考虑手工指定一个镜像站代替机器选择。
镜像站列表:http://www.raspbian.org/RaspbianMirrors
然后点击试试,或者ping甚至下载测试都行,总之找个快的。推荐清华大学或者新加坡国立大学的服务器
清华大学 http://mirrors.tuna.tsinghua.edu.cn/raspbian/raspbian/
新加坡国立大学 http://mirror.nus.edu.sg/raspbian/raspbian
牛津大学 http://mirror.ox.ac.uk/sites/archive.raspbian.org/archive/raspbian/
韩国Neowiz Games (穿越火线公司)  http://ftp.neowiz.com/raspbian/raspbian/

七、使用putty和vnc软件进行树莓派的链接
①将树莓派的HdMI接口与你的笔记本的hdmi接口连接,使用网线连接你的树莓派,确保您的笔记本和树莓派使用同一个路由器。
②打开putty软件,输入你的树莓派的网址(可以使用192.168.1.1或者tplogin.cn进行查看),进入后输入账号:pi 密码:rasperry 进入终端
③利用vnc软件可以进入树莓派的远程操作界面,首次运行需要在putty中输入一下命令:

1.输入完树莓派账号密码后就可以开始输入VNC安装命令了。按照下面的命令开始输入

sudo apt-get install tightvncserver   输入后按回车

若出现Y/N提示,选择Y,然后等待安装完毕。接着,继续输入命令:

sudo nano /etc/init.d/tightvncserver   输入后按回车

再输入以下内容,(可直接复制下面内容,在PUTTY点击右键,即可粘贴)

#!/bin/sh
### BEGIN INIT INFO
# Provides: tightvncserver
# Required-Start: $local_fs
# Required-Stop: $local_fs
# Default-Start: 2 3 4 5
# Default-Stop: 0 1 6
# Short-Description: Start/stop tightvncserver
### END INIT INFO

# More details see:
# http://www.penguintutor.com/linux/tightvnc

### Customize this entry
# Set the USER variable to the name of the user to start tightvncserver under
VNCUSER='pi'
### End customization required

eval cd ~$USER

case "$1" in
start)
# 启动命令行。此处自定义分辨率、控制台号码或其它参数。
su $USER -c '/usr/bin/tightvncserver -geometry 800x600 :1'
echo "Starting TightVNC server for $USER "
;;
stop)
# 终止命令行。此处控制台号码与启动一致。
su $USER -c '/usr/bin/tightvncserver -kill :1'
echo "Tightvncserver stopped"
;;
*)
echo "Usage: /etc/init.d/tightvncserver {start|stop}"
exit 1
;;
esac
exit 0

注意:本段命令中树莓派用户名为默认的“pi”,若不是则将“VNCUSER='pi' ”中的pi 改为你的用户名。2、使用ctrl+X组合键推出,选择Y,回车。

然后给tightvncserver文件加执行权限,继续输入如下命令:

1.sudo chmod 755 /etc/init.d/tightvncserver

回车接着在输入

2.sudo update-rc.d tightvncserver defaults

最后输入执行命令:
vncserver

会提示设定VNC服务的访问密码,需要连续输入两次密码(长度最好为8位),之后还回提示要不要输入一个只读密码,选N跳过就好。

接着打开Vnc软件,输入您的树莓派网址不在后面加上 :1,即 网址:1 ,sur,接着输入刚刚设置的密码就可以远程连接树莓派的界面控制了

注:

1.PUTTY软件下载

中文版http://pan.baidu.com/s/1bn92w8J

英文版http://pan.baidu.com/s/1dDoz7jz

2.

VUC软件地址下载 http://pan.baidu.com/s/1c0lJJTu下载并安装。

八、Lamp的配置:

安装Apache
Apache服务器可以从Debian的源中下载。可以用apt下载。
首先要更新apt的软件列表。如果不运行sudo apt-get updata的话,apt软件就不知道有没有新的软件包或者版本更新。
Apache可以用下面的命令来安装
sudo apt-get install apache2
安装mysql
mysql在Debian的源中也有,可以用这个命令来安装
sudo apt-get install mysql-server
安装过程中,会出现一个提示符让你输入一个密码。
这个密码是mysql root用户的密码。
安装PHP
Perl是系统预装的,所以我这里只写PHP的安装。
输入下面的命令,就可以安装PHP 5,以及PHP访问mysql数据库所需要的库。
sudo apt-get install php5
sudo apt-get install php5-mysql
配置完成
安装完成后,可以在浏览器中输入你路由器的IP或域名,就可以访问你的网站了。
你应该能看到一个页面显示“It works”,就说明你的配置成功了
删掉/var/www/index.html,创建一个/var/www/index.php,内容是这个链接[http://www.penguintutor.com/otherfiles/index.php.txt]内的内容,可以测试服务器和PHP工作是否正常。
注意,这个链接的文件扩展名是txt,是为了不让我的服务器执行这个文件,你应该把下载下来的文件扩展名改为php,让服务器把它当成PHP脚本来执行。

树莓派Lamp的安装相关推荐

  1. 树莓派Lite:安装discuz最新版

    树莓派上可以安装discuz软件,亲测成功.其实就是个典型的LAMP应用.由于本次实验使用了Lite版的OS,因此基本上就靠纯手打命令配置了哈. 刷卡就不多说了,跟刷桌面版一样.几个关键点: 1.设置 ...

  2. 基于树莓派LAMP设计与实现

    基于树莓派LAMP设计与实现 树莓派基础系统安装: 所需材料: 硬件:树莓派4B,可连接外网无线路由器,TF卡(16GB以上),type-C数据线,PC机, TF读卡器. 软件:raspberry p ...

  3. 最新、最全面的LAMP+wordpress安装过程!!

    最新.最全面的LAMP+wordpress安装过程!! 前言:网上有好多关于LAMP+论坛.博客之类的帖子,但是写的都不是很全,而初学的用户经常为此而烦恼,因为好多版本使用的方法都有一些小的差别,导致 ...

  4. (绝对正确)Zabbix基于lamp的安装流程

    目录 Zabbix基于lamp的安装流程... 1 1安装Mysql... 1 先安装相关的库和工具... 1 Mysql的安装... 1 2httpd的安装... 2 先安装相关的库和工具... 2 ...

  5. Centos7.0上搭建LAMP平台安装discuz后无法访问

    Centos7.0上搭建LAMP平台安装discuz后无法访问,出现500错误.解决方式:centos7.0上的php程序是5.4的,编译安装一个5.3版本的就可以访问了. 转载于:https://b ...

  6. 在树莓派4上安装 .NET Core 3.0 运行时及 SDK

    点击上方蓝字关注"汪宇杰博客" 导语 我最近买了个树莓派4,4GB内存高富帅配置,并安装了官方操作系统Raspbian.今天我成功运行了一个ASP.NET Core 3.0 应用程 ...

  7. 树莓派安装win10arm linux,在树莓派3B 上安装 Windows 10 ARM 版的方法

    早先关注我们的朋友可能对<国外开发者尝试在树莓派3上运行Windows 10桌面版>有印象.本文转自 amatfan.com,文末视频来自 daveb778(感谢柠栀和刺分享),给出了如何 ...

  8. 树莓派4B (aarch64) 安装PyTorch 1.8 的可行方案

    树莓派4B (aarch64) 安装PyTorch 1.8 的可行方案 最终可行方案 试了一堆方案(源码编译.Fast.ai的安装文件等)之后,终于找到一个可行的方案.是在 PyTorch 官方讨论社 ...

  9. lamp软件包安装(rpm)

    lamp软件包安装(rpm) 小编今天给大家来讲一下lamp的软件包安装--RPM.Lamp就是由linux.php.apache.mysql组成.Linux是一个非常稳定的系统,所以用它来做运行环境 ...

最新文章

  1. 十个 SCP 传输命令例子
  2. firewall添加白名单_firewall的规则设置与命令(白名单设置)
  3. OSGi入门篇:模块层
  4. MVC基于角色权限控制--菜单展示
  5. 10.30T2 二分+前缀和(后缀和)
  6. struts2.1.8,hibernate3.3.2,spring2.5 整合需要哪些jar包
  7. echarts+php+mysql 绘图实例
  8. ubuntu16.04中将自己的ubuntu做成镜像
  9. bzoj4008: [HNOI2015]亚瑟王
  10. 对话系统数据集--CrossWOZ
  11. js 正则去前后空格且长度不大于20_js去除空格的正则用法
  12. 小菜编程成长记(十一 无熟人难办事?——聊设计模式迪米特法则)
  13. Python爬虫 - 02.实现贴吧签到
  14. Java中的求和公式_Sympy codegen:求和索引函数
  15. 虚拟机VirtualBox下载与安装、安装Ubuntu超详细图文步骤,对一些配置问题也有所写。
  16. node.js+社区儿童预防接种管理 毕业设计-附源码300924
  17. 转载一个很经典的--C# Socket TCP和UDP报文及端口测试工具的开发(提供源码)
  18. 小酷智慧地图3D导览v1.0.87打卡定位 地图打卡
  19. Android 源码 图形系统之请求布局
  20. Mask R-CNN完整翻译

热门文章

  1. Linux Mint 项目负责人宣布了Linux Mint 21的一些细节
  2. Linux的“原罪” 瓶颈中改变的经济规则(转)
  3. 华为处理器鸿蒙,华为环绕屏新机:三摄加麒麟9000处理器鸿蒙系统到来!
  4. 各种常用注册页面表单验证
  5. 小巧精致的真无线耳机,音质很不错,瓷音未来Mars体验
  6. C# Winform中使用 IHttpClientFactory的步骤介绍
  7. 【阅读摘要】风冷及风道设计
  8. [转载][转]三年收集的ppt技巧,超多!—当主管一定用的着
  9. HTML 实现背景图片的替换
  10. 程序员也有文艺的,分享最近读的好诗